Transaction 32bcae5bae5b174330d18290856de71d9866f482ab29a4810ac14beaa9504152
1 Input
1 Output
-
32bcae5bae5b174330d18290856de71d9866f482ab29a4810ac14beaa9504152:0
- value
- 84121459
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e58a9683430a1e69a1e12c0cc7dd7a024a72379 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QBrr3xkYkNSC4EEfY2pbMhxtMUNct5dMH